The manufacturing process of chips can be roughly divided into several steps such as wafer processing process, wafer needle testing process, construction process, and testing process. Among them, wafer processing process and wafer needle testing process are the front-section process, while the construction process and testing process are the back-section process.
Longteng Technology's CPU factory basically empties the production equipment of Intel's headquarters 386, and this also includes all equipment from purifying silicon in the sand to making crystal rods, producing wafers, wafer processing, and final packaging and testing. This is like the headquarters of a CPU chip company, not like a foundry factory.
Many people often hear about a few-inch wafer factory. If the diameter of the silicon wafer is larger, it means that the wafer factory has better technology. In addition, scaling technology can reduce the size of the transistor and wire. Both methods can produce more silicon grains on a wafer, improving quality and reducing costs. So this means that among 1-inch, 3-inch, and 6-inch wafers, 6-inch wafers have higher production capacity. Of course, yield is a very important condition in the process of producing wafers.
